PInvoke.net: the interop wiki

This page summarizes the projects mentioned and recommended in the original post on /r/dotnet

S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
  • Vanara

    A set of .NET libraries for Windows implementing PInvoke calls to many native Windows APIs with supporting wrappers.

    I came across Vanara not long ago, very comprehensive library set to avoid importing/declaring everything yourself: dahall/Vanara: A set of .NET libraries for Windows implementing PInvoke calls to many native Windows APIs with supporting wrappers.

  • S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
  • CsWin32

    A source generator to add a user-defined set of Win32 P/Invoke methods and supporting types to a C# project.

    Also worth mentioning is this C# source generator for generating P/Invoke methods for win32 APIs: https://github.com/microsoft/CsWin32

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ts

  • Looking for ideas about securing automated scripts.

    1 project | /r/PowerShell | 12 Oct 2022
  • Should you use c# for memory manipulation

    5 projects | /r/csharp | 17 May 2022
  • Would you want/use an improved interface to native Win32 APIs for .NET?

    4 projects | /r/dotnet | 24 Nov 2021
  • One Commander – a new Windows 10 file browser

    3 projects | news.ycombinator.com | 28 Mar 2021
  • How and Where to Handle Exceptions While Maintaining a Great API

    1 project | dev.to | 3 Jul 2024

Did you konow that C# is
the 9th most popular programming language
based on number of metions?